Output c3fabc26bd1d8099de079069ef1f35b96a6da1121ec4ddfcce2212a1aa03b9f7:1

value
37589999857
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 768dcfd48b830d464c917310f2788be9661d565e OP_EQUALVERIFY OP_CHECKSIG
address
DFwxA9rxUnVHQKavjB3aYGJ2ZU3sb5cA5q
transaction
c3fabc26bd1d8099de079069ef1f35b96a6da1121ec4ddfcce2212a1aa03b9f7